Russian OCSiAl company’s graphene nanotube synthesis device put into production

Russia's OCSiAl's Graphetron 50 is put into operation in Novosibirsk. This is the world's largest graphene nanotube synthesis device. Graphene nanotubes can fundamentally change the performance of various materials.

Graphetron 50 is the world's largest graphene nanotube synthesis device. It is the second device of graphene nanotube Novosibirsk producer OCSiAl. Its annual production capacity is 50 tons.

Chubais, president of the Russian Nanotechnology Group Corporation, told reporters, "I am convinced that this is not only an event within the state and Russia, but also a major event of international significance. There is nothing in the world that can be compared with it. This is An industrial device that can make a strong material that is 150 times harder than steel. "

Chubais said, "Today, a 50-ton capacity plant has been put into operation, and we are very clear that there is not even a company on the planet that can produce one ton of this material. At present, OCSiAl citizens are the supply of 75% of the world ’s largest technology companies. It ’s a pity that these large technology companies are not allowed to say their names. ”

Yuri Koropachinski, President of OCSiAl, introduced that last year the company has passed the appraisal and became a supplier of giant technology companies such as LG and Pirelli.

Single-walled carbon nanotubes are multi-purpose nano-denatured materials that can improve the mechanical, electrical, and thermal conductivity of various materials.
